    Comments Thread For: Frampton: Avalos Was Very Slow, It Was Pretty Easy

    Carl Frampton retained his IBF super-bantamweight title with an impressive fifth-round stoppage of mandatory challenger Chris Avalos at a raucous Odyssey Arena in Belfast.

    The Northern Irishman was making the first defence of the world crown he won by defeating Kiko Martinez last September and he did not disappoint his vocal home fans on Saturday night.
